SurvivalCraft, the "mobile Minecraft by someone that gives a poo poo" is getting an update to 1.22 in a week or two. It's going to add wheat farming, more animals (lions, ostriches, rhinos etc), better terrain generation with rockier mountains, and boats. The boats part is interesting because the dev had to deal with the fact that it had to float, where previously nothing had. Rather than just making boats work and leave it at that, he went back and gave density and buoyancy stats to every item so light things float and heavy things sink. He's also added subtle random currents to water bodies to push floating things around. Check it out: Buoyancy https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=rrL5I-WFz4w It's that attention to detail that makes me happy to have given him my money. It'll never rival big Minecraft, but it's so far ahead of the official mobile version it just isn't funny any more.

Helmacron posted:I played to level two in Ghost Trick and somehow, it didn't save it so I have to replay it to see the rest of the game, and I can't bring myself to do it. Important to note for any Ghost Trick players, it DOES save your progress, but to access that save you have to go about it in a very non-intuitive way. It says something like if you want to load your last auto save when you boot it up. I forget exactly, but the logical thing to do is say "yes" when it comes up. Trouble is, that thing it offers is not your most recent save. I got caught with that, had to replay a couple of chapters twice over due to crashes etc. and it really took the edge off a brilliant game. What you actually need to do, is say no when you boot up, then it's something like choose a continue option from the menu when you go in. Sorry for being vague as it was so backwards it's hard to recall from memory, but saying no at the start will let you go through and load up where you actually did reach in the game. Once I discovered that (halfway through and having wasted 2 hours of my life replaying sections) I was gold all the way through to the end.
